Overview

Statistical Analysis Quick Reference Guidebook: With SPSS Examples is a practical "cut to the chase" handbook that quickly explains the when, where, and how of statistical data analysis as it is used for real-world decision-making in a wide variety of disciplines. In this one-stop reference, authors Alan C. Elliott and Wayne A. Woodward provide succinct guidelines for performing an analysis, avoiding pitfalls, interpreting results, and reporting outcomes.

About the Author, Wayne A. Woodward

Alan C. Elliott is a faculty member in the Department of Clinical Sciences, Division of Biostatistics, at the University of Texas Southwestern Medical Center at Dallas. He holds master's degrees in Business Administration (MBA) and Applied Statistics (MAS). He has authored or coauthored a number of scientific articles and over a dozen books on a wide variety of subjects, including the Directory of Microcomputer Statistical Software, Microcomputing With Applications, Getting Started in Internet Auctions, and A Daily Dose of the American Dream. He has taught courses in statistics, research methods, and computing (including SAS and SPSS) at the university for over 15 years and has been a collaborator on medical research projects for more than 20 years.
